Minneapolis, MINN — 2020 Republican-endorsed candidate for Congress from Minneapolis (CD5) Lacy Johnson endorses Royce White for Congress in 2022.

Mr. Johnson, who handily won the Republican Party endorsement in 2020 and won 76.6% of the vote in the Republican primary, proclaimed “….I have the greatest respect for Royce White and his compelling message of spiritual renewal for our CD5 community. Royce has picked up the baton where I left off and will carry it across the finish line for victory in the November election. When Royce goes to Washington, he will be an incorruptible defender of the people, championing legislation that will bring back our jobs, our security, and our hope. Royce is the kind of person we need at this perilous time to restore principled and spiritual leadership to our nation.”

Royce White’s campaign continues to galvanize support from Republicans, Democrats, and everyone in between. Despite only being in the race for MN-CD5 for less than a month, Mr. White earning this endorsement is indicative of an unmatched momentum.

Said Royce White of the endorsement, “I’m honored to have Lacy Johnson’s endorsement. Since meeting Lacy he has shown himself to be a man of strong faith, a good heart and wise mind. His love and knowledge of the community is unmatched. I’m fortunate to have his support in this campaign as we look to finish what he started in 2020. America will rise again on the accords of men with sacred honor.”
